 Desaturation, sharpening | accassidy
(2454) [2008-01-24 03:59:00] [7] | Hi Anna,
Using Photoshop Elements 6:
Desaturated the greens by 50% and enhanced the saturation of yellows by 15%.
Applied Unshrp Mask at 100/0.4/0.
I think this has preserved the colours of the butterfly but reduced the intensity of the background, so that we can appreciate the subject a little more. Cheers
Alan |
